ExpressRoutePortInner(String, String, String, String, IDictionary<String, String>, String, Nullable<Int32>, Nullable<Double>, String, ExpressRoutePortsEncapsulation, String, String, IList<ExpressRouteLinkInner>, IList<SubResource>, ProvisioningState, String, String, ManagedServiceIdentity)

Inicializa uma nova instância da classe ExpressRoutePortInner.

public ExpressRoutePortInner (string location = default, string id = default, string name = default, string type = default, System.Collections.Generic.IDictionary<string,string> tags = default, string peeringLocation = default, int? bandwidthInGbps = default, double? provisionedBandwidthInGbps = default, string mtu = default, Microsoft.Azure.Management.Network.Fluent.Models.ExpressRoutePortsEncapsulation encapsulation = default, string etherType = default, string allocationDate = default, System.Collections.Generic.IList<Microsoft.Azure.Management.Network.Fluent.Models.ExpressRouteLinkInner> links = default, System.Collections.Generic.IList<Microsoft.Azure.Management.ResourceManager.Fluent.SubResource> circuits = default, Microsoft.Azure.Management.Network.Fluent.Models.ProvisioningState provisioningState = default, string resourceGuid = default, string etag = default, Microsoft.Azure.Management.Network.Fluent.Models.ManagedServiceIdentity identity = default);
new Microsoft.Azure.Management.Network.Fluent.Models.ExpressRoutePortInner : string * string * string * string * System.Collections.Generic.IDictionary<string, string> * string * Nullable<int> * Nullable<double> * string * Microsoft.Azure.Management.Network.Fluent.Models.ExpressRoutePortsEncapsulation * string * string * System.Collections.Generic.IList<Microsoft.Azure.Management.Network.Fluent.Models.ExpressRouteLinkInner> * System.Collections.Generic.IList<Microsoft.Azure.Management.ResourceManager.Fluent.SubResource> * Microsoft.Azure.Management.Network.Fluent.Models.ProvisioningState * string * string * Microsoft.Azure.Management.Network.Fluent.Models.ManagedServiceIdentity -> Microsoft.Azure.Management.Network.Fluent.Models.ExpressRoutePortInner
Public Sub New (Optional location As String = Nothing, Optional id As String = Nothing, Optional name As String = Nothing, Optional type As String = Nothing, Optional tags As IDictionary(Of String, String) = Nothing, Optional peeringLocation As String = Nothing, Optional bandwidthInGbps As Nullable(Of Integer) = Nothing, Optional provisionedBandwidthInGbps As Nullable(Of Double) = Nothing, Optional mtu As String = Nothing, Optional encapsulation As ExpressRoutePortsEncapsulation = Nothing, Optional etherType As String = Nothing, Optional allocationDate As String = Nothing, Optional links As IList(Of ExpressRouteLinkInner) = Nothing, Optional circuits As IList(Of SubResource) = Nothing, Optional provisioningState As ProvisioningState = Nothing, Optional resourceGuid As String = Nothing, Optional etag As String = Nothing, Optional identity As ManagedServiceIdentity = Nothing)

Parâmetros

location
String
id
String
name
String
type
String
peeringLocation
String

O nome do local de emparelhamento para o qual o ExpressRoutePort é mapeado fisicamente.

bandwidthInGbps
Nullable<Int32>

Largura de banda de portas adquiridas em Gbps.

provisionedBandwidthInGbps
Nullable<Double>

Agregar Gbps de larguras de banda de circuito associadas.

mtu
String

Unidade de transmissão máxima dos pares de portas físicas.

encapsulation
ExpressRoutePortsEncapsulation

Método de encapsulamento em portas físicas. Os valores possíveis incluem: 'Dot1Q', 'QinQ'

etherType
String

Tipo de éter da porta física.

allocationDate
String

Data da alocação de porta física a ser usada na Carta de Autorização.

links
IList<ExpressRouteLinkInner>

Sub-Resources do ExpressRouteLink

circuits
IList<SubResource>

Faça referência aos circuitos do ExpressRoute que são provisionados neste recurso do ExpressRoutePort.

provisioningState
ProvisioningState

O estado de provisionamento do recurso de porta de rota expressa. Os valores possíveis incluem: 'Succeeded', 'Updating', 'Deleting', 'Failed'

resourceGuid
String

A propriedade GUID do recurso do recurso de porta de rota expressa.

etag
String

Uma cadeia de caracteres exclusiva somente leitura que é alterada sempre que o recurso é atualizado.

identity
ManagedServiceIdentity

A identidade do ExpressRoutePort, se configurada.
